1 Set the AUTO/MANUAL switch to
MANUAL (l 59)
2 Select the menu. (l 24)
[DYNAMIC]:
The image on the LCD monitor becomes clear
and vivid. Optimum contrast and brightness are
set depending on the scenes recorded. Clear
and brilliant images are presented.
[NORMAL]:
Switches to the standard picture quality.
When the brightness of the LCD monitor is
increased (when the [POWER LCD] is set to
[ ] or [ ]), or when the AUTO/MANUAL
switch is set to AUTO, it is set to [DYNAMIC],
and the setting cannot be changed.
